Precision
Intra-assay Precision (Precision within an assay): CV%<8%      
Three samples of known concentration were tested twenty times on one plate to assess.  
Inter-assay Precision (Precision between assays): CV%<10%      
Three samples of known concentration were tested in twenty assays to assess.    
             
Linearity
To assess the linearity of the assay, samples were spiked with high concentrations of mouse APOC3 in various matrices and diluted with the Sample Diluent to produce samples with values within the dynamic range of the assay.
  Sample Serum(n=4)  
1:100 Average % 94  
Range % 90-98  
1:200 Average % 91  
Range % 88-95  
1:400 Average % 83  
Range % 80-87  
1:800 Average % 88  
Range % 84-92  
Recovery
The recovery of mouse APOC3 spiked to levels throughout the range of the assay in various matrices was evaluated. Samples were diluted prior to assay as directed in the Sample Preparation section.
Sample Type Average % Recovery Range  
Serum (n=5) 97 92-103  
EDTA plasma (n=4) 86 82-92

Target Background

Function
(From Uniprot)
Component of triglyceride-rich very low density lipoproteins (VLDL) and high density lipoproteins (HDL) in plasma. Plays a multifaceted role in triglyceride homeostasis. Intracellularly, promotes hepatic very low density lipoprotein 1 (VLDL1) assembly and secretion; extracellularly, attenuates hydrolysis and clearance of triglyceride-rich lipoproteins (TRLs). Impairs the lipolysis of TRLs by inhibiting lipoprotein lipase and the hepatic uptake of TRLs by remnant receptors. Formed of several curved helices connected via semiflexible hinges, so that it can wrap tightly around the curved micelle surface and easily adapt to the different diameters of its natural binding partners.
Gene References into Functions
  1. Both triglyceride-rich lipoproteins (TRLs) and ApoCIII contribute to the progression of atherosclerosis, and the modulation of TRLs and ApoCIII may represent a novel therapeutic approach against hypertriglyceridemia induced atherosclerosis. PMID: 30223835
  2. C3(QK) variant is a gain-of-function mutation that can stimulate VLDL1 production, through enhanced DNL PMID: 28887372
  3. intestinal apoC-III overexpression results in the secretion of smaller, less dense chylomicron particles along with reduced triacylglycerol secretion from the intestine PMID: 28159868
  4. ApoC-III inhibits turnover of TG-rich lipoproteins primarily through a hepatic clearance mechanism mediated by the LDLR/LRP1 axis PMID: 27400128
  5. These data strongly suggest that intestinal apoC-III is not a FoxO1 target and support the idea that apoC-III is not regulated coordinately with hepatic apoC-III, and establishes another key aspect of apoC-III that is unique in the intestine from the liver. PMID: 28739253
  6. APOC3, whose dysregulation is liable for hypertriglyceridemia, is not a predisposing factor for linking overnutrition to NAFLD in obesity PMID: 28115523
  7. Severe hypertriglyceridaemia resulting from ApoCIII overexpression promotes restenosis and atherosclerosis PMID: 26160324
  8. Under conditions of islet insulin resistance, locally produced apoCIII is an important diabetogenic factor involved in impairment of beta-cell function. PMID: 25941406
  9. decreased ApoAI synthesis might be accounted for the lower plasma HDL level in ApoCIII transgenic mice PMID: 25969427
  10. ApoCIII hyperactivates beta cell CaV1 channels through SR-BI/beta1 integrin-dependent coactivation of PKA and Src. PMID: 23949443
  11. Increased plasma APOC3 concentrations predispose mice to diet-induced nonalcoholic fatty liver and hepatic insulin resistance. PMID: 21793029
  12. Glucose induces apoCIII transcription, which may represent a mechanism linking hyperglycemia, hypertriglyceridemia, and cardiovascular disease in type 2 diabetes. PMID: 21183731
  13. PGC-1beta regulates plasma triglyceride metabolism through stimulating apolipoprotein C3 (APOC3) expression and elevating APOC3 levels in circulation PMID: 20889132
  14. The apoC-III metabolism may contribute to dyslipidemia in CKD, and this requires further investigation. PMID: 19542564
  15. Association between SstI polymorphism of the gene, glucose intolerance and cardiovascular risk in renal transplant recipients PMID: 11959336
  16. ApoB lipoproteins that contain apoCIII increase THP-1 cell adhesion to ECs via PKCalpha and RhoA-mediated beta1-integrin activation. PMID: 16461842
  17. oxidized fatty acids may act through an APOA5/APOClll mechanism that contributes to lowering of TG levels other than PPAR* induction PMID: 18243209
  18. the apoCIII enhancer contributes to the maintenance of an active chromatin subdomain of the apoAI/CIII/AIV genes, but not apoAV PMID: 18678879
  19. These results suggest that apoC-III may play a specific role in lipid storage and mobilization in adipocytes, non-lipoprotein-secreting cells, and indicate the functional role of RXRalpha during adipocyte differentiation. PMID: 19121312
